Conclusion et références officielles
Les API personnalisées constituent un levier d’architecture majeur dans l’écosystème Power Platform / Dynamics 365 CE. Elles permettent d’unifier la logique métier, d’exposer des services internes de manière standardisée et d’intégrer des pratiques DevSecOps à l’échelle.
Enseignements clés
- Centraliser la logique métier : encapsuler dans des Custom APIs plutôt que disperser dans des flux ou formulaires.
- Sécuriser et gouverner : appliquer RBAC, rotation de secrets, surveillance App Insights.
- Industrialiser avec ALM : du dépôt Git au déploiement géré, tout doit être automatisé et traçable.
- Superviser et tester : les pipelines intègrent solution checker, tests unitaires et smoke tests.
- Documenter et capitaliser : chaque API est un contrat versionné et auditable.
Perspectives d’évolution
À mesure que la plateforme évolue, l’intégration avec Azure Functions, Logic Apps et Microsoft Fabric renforcera la portée des Custom APIs comme couche d’orchestration unifiée. Les pipelines Power Platform Build Tools et l’ALM Accelerator du Centre d’Excellence continueront de simplifier la gouvernance et la promotion multi‑environnements.
Références officielles
- Microsoft Learn : Custom API overview
- Microsoft Learn : Use the Power Platform CLI
- Microsoft Learn : Application Lifecycle Management (ALM) in Power Platform
- Microsoft Learn : Build Tools for Azure DevOps
- GitHub : Power Platform ALM Accelerator
- Microsoft Learn : Secure applications with App registrations and RBAC
Cette démarche crée une discipline d’ingénierie complète autour des Custom APIs, plaçant Dataverse et Dynamics 365 CE au centre d’une architecture gouvernée, automatisée et durable.